ISEPP 2011 CONFERENCE INFORMATION




The 14th Annual Conference of the

International Center for the Study of Psychiatry and Psychology(ICSPP)

Transitioning to our new name as the

October 28th - 29th, 2011
Los Angeles, California


Alternatives to Biological Psychiatry: If We Don’t Medicate, What Do We Do?
A conference for clinicians, researchers, consumers, parents, and families

Conference Topics Include:

 - Safe, humane, life-enhancing methods of treating adults, children, families and couples in psychological distress without reliance on psychotropic drugs.

- What parents and families can do to help children without reliance on psychotropic drugs.

- Restoring psychotherapy as first-line intervention in behavioral health.

- 50 years after “The Myth of Mental Illness”: Reflections on modern psychiatry.

- Neuroscience and psychology: synergy and implications for ethical treatment.

- Consumer-centered interventions that help people towards full recovery.

- The impact of pharmaceutical industry on mental health practice.
